## Runbook: Payroll Export Format Change

Welcome aboard. As of this cycle, WageLoom exports payroll batches in the new columnar format required by the Harglen processor. Legacy fixed-width output is disabled permanently; do not re-enable it under any circumstances. Before running your first export, confirm the service is using the updated settings. The active configuration is reproduced below.

settings of yawif-yafop:
[druys]
port = 9000
region = south-3
host = druys.zemvarsoft.internal
team = frador
timeout_ms = 3000
retries = 4

Runbook: Connection Pooling (Darvel Services)

All Darvel services connect to the primary database through the shared pooler, capped at 40 connections per service. Exhaustion shows up as queued-query timeouts, not connection errors, so check pool saturation metrics first. Never raise the cap without sign-off; the database has a hard global limit. Restarting a service drains its pool cleanly. New team members should review the pool sizing rationale and escalation steps documented on the page below.

wiki page, bawig-yawep: https://jenkins.nelvrotech.local/ticket/build/projects/view/view/pages/view/a285c2b5588ad4f337d9b5f2

Handover — Perch admin dashboard, dark mode

Dark mode shipped behind a flag last sprint. Theme tokens live in the shared palette package; don't hardcode colors. Known issue: charts ignore the theme on first load, fix is half-done on my branch. Contrast audit passed except the audit-log table. Rollout is per-tenant; Marisol's team is the pilot. To reproduce anything locally, run the dashboard with the current service configuration, listed below.

config for fajep-bawig:
[wenox]
host = wenox.lumicforge.internal
user = wenox_svc
database = wenox_prod

## Releases

Feedlint ships a tagged release every six weeks. Cut the release branch, run the full conformance suite against the sample feed corpus, and update the RSS spec matrix in docs. All tarballs must be signed before upload to the mirror. Verify against the key below, which future maintainers should rotate annually.

deploy key for yadup-badug: bky6_rLH3qD